The Background
Procter Contracts was commissioned to provide temporary fencing and hoarding for the Velindre Cancer Centre project in Cardiff.
The brief required:
-
A secure, durable boundary for the construction site
-
Recyclable, sustainable materials to meet BREEAM, CEEQUAL, and Considerate Constructor standards
-
Adaptability to uneven site conditions and minimal disruption to surrounding community
The scope included 45 linear metres of hoarding, featuring two 8m double-leaf gates using our modular Pro-Long Hoarding system, designed for reuse across future projects.
The Solution
Procter Contracts developed a bespoke Pro-Long Hoarding system to address the project’s sustainability, safety, and aesthetic requirements:
-
Materials: 100% recycled plastic panels with steel joint strips and galvanized steel pelmets
-
Modular design: Lightweight 6mm panels allowed rapid assembly and adaptability to uneven ground
-
Additional features: Built-in cable containment, acoustic properties, options for lighting, CCTV integration, and corporate branding or promotional graphics
-
Sustainability: Panels are reusable and fully recyclable, supporting a closed-loop lifecycle and reducing the project’s environmental impact
The modular system provided both functionality and visual appeal, creating a professional boundary that enhanced site presentation while meeting strict environmental and safety standards.

Health, Safety & Sustainability
-
Lightweight, modular panels reduced manual handling risks and on-site hazards
-
Anti-tamper bolts and secure fixings ensured stability
-
Pre-finished panels eliminated the need for on-site painting
-
Closed-loop recyclable materials reduced waste and contributed to sustainable construction
